Vikas Khanna Personal Life
Born on November 14, 1971, in Amritsar, India, Vikas Khanna grew up facing a leg deformity (club foot), which prevented him from running until the age of 13. He completed his schooling at St. Francis School in Amritsar and went on to pursue a degree in Hospitality Management from the Welcomgroup Graduate School of Hotel Administration, a constituent of the Manipal Academy of Higher Education, in 1991.
Vikas Khanna’s family includes his mother, Mrs. Bindu Khanna, and his late father, Mr. Davinder Khanna. Unfortunately, his younger sister, Radhika Khanna, passed away on February 28, 2022, due to organ failure. He also has an elder brother named Nishant Khanna.
From a young age, Vikas Khanna developed a passion for cooking and became known for his culinary experiments. He credits his grandmother (Biji), who shared his love for cooking, for inspiring him. He honed his skills in Biji’s kitchen, which served as his foundational training ground. At the age of 17, he opened Lawrence Gardens Banquets to host weddings.
After completing his studies, Vikas Khanna worked as a chef at renowned restaurants in India before moving to New York City. In New York, he pursued further courses in Hospitality at the Culinary Institute of America and New York University. Recognizing his contributions to culinary art philanthropy, altruism, humanitarianism, and his worldwide popularity as a chef, GD Goenka University bestowed upon him an honorary doctorate.

Vikas Khanna Career
After completing his graduation and managing his own wedding banquet, Vikas Khanna relocated to India’s popular hotel chains, including Taj Hotels, Oberoi Group, Welcome Group, and Leela Group of Hotels. Seeking new opportunities, he later immigrated to the USA, where he initially worked as a waiter to gain valuable experience. Eventually, he secured his first executive chef position at Salaam Bombay Restaurant in New York. During this period, Khanna also worked at The Café at the Rubin Museum of Art.
In New York, Vikas Khanna quickly rose to prominence in the restaurant industry. He then joined the acclaimed Junoon restaurant in the Flatiron district of Manhattan. During his time at Junoon, he achieved remarkable success, earning a Michelin Star from the Michelin Guide for six consecutive years starting from 2011. Additionally, he became a regular guest on numerous television shows and authored several cookbooks.
By 2011, Vikas Khanna had established himself as an acclaimed chef, restaurateur, and television personality. In the same year, he began hosting a competitive cooking reality show. He gained widespread recognition as a judge on MasterChef India, serving on the panel for multiple seasons, including 2, 3, 4, 5, and 6. Following that, Vikas Khanna judged four seasons of Fox Life’s show called Twist of Taste. He also appeared on Gordon Ramsay’s television series, Kitchen Nightmares, as a consultant chef for a struggling Indian restaurant named Purnima. Furthermore, Khanna served as a judge and Indian cuisine specialist on various competitive cooking reality TV series, including Hell’s Kitchen season 6, The Martha Stewart Show, and Throwdown with Bobby Flay.
In 2019, Khanna ventured into restaurant ownership, opening his own establishments called Kinara and Ellora in Dubai in 2020. Throughout his career, Vikas Khanna has been the recipient of numerous awards, including:
- Deutsche Welle News and Gazette Review recognized him as one of the Top 10 Chefs in the world.
- G.D Goenka University honored him with a Doctor of Philosophy Degree, and D.Y Patil University awarded him a Doctorate in Literature.
- His book Returns to the River received a nomination for the James Beard Foundation Award in 2014.
- He received the Rising Star Chef Award from Star Chefs in 2011 for shaping the future of American Cuisine.
- People Magazine listed him as one of the Sexiest Men Alive in 2011.
- GQ Magazine named him the GQ India Man of the Year in 2012.
- New York Eater Blog readers voted him as New York’s Hottest Chef.
- NY1 selected him as the New Yorker of the Week.
In addition to his culinary achievements, Vikas Khanna has also found success as a film producer. He produced a documentary series titled Holy Kitchen, which explores the connection between faith and food. This documentary has been screened at esteemed educational institutions such as Harvard, Princeton, Columbia, and Oxford University, as well as multiple film festivals.
Another documentary he produced, Kitchens of Gratitude, was featured at the Marché du Film during the 69th International Film Festival, the Cannes Film Festival. Following that, he made his directorial debut with a film titled The Last Color, which depicted the daily struggles for survival in Banaras, India. The Last Color was showcased at the 71st Cannes Film Festival and was included in the final list of eligible films for the Best Film category at the 2020 Oscars.

Vikas Khanna Philanthropy
Vikas Khanna, an acclaimed chef, restaurateur, and philanthropist, has gained recognition for his humanitarian work.
Utilizing his fame, Vikas Khanna has dedicated himself to supporting those in need, primarily through the South Asian Kid’s Infinite Vision (SAKIV) Foundation. This foundation focuses on providing food, shelter, and education to underprivileged children, while also taking swift action in response to global issues such as Tsunami Relief and Hurricanes on the Gulf Coast. SAKIV has collaborated with various charitable institutions, including Save the Children, and has hosted numerous global events, ranging from The Great Pyramid of Giza to the Taj Mahal.
In 2018, Vikas Khanna established the Culinary Museum of India at the Welcomgroup Graduate School of Hotel Administration in Manipal, the same institution where he completed his graduation. Additionally, in 2001, he co-founded Cooking for Life with other renowned chefs. This foundation was created to assist victims affected by social causes. Khanna has also taken on the role of Goodwill Ambassador for the Smile Foundation, pledging to raise $1 million in support of their cause.
Moreover, Vikas Khanna has made generous donations to aid victims of natural disasters like floods and cyclones. Furthermore, during the COVID-19 pandemic in 2020, he provided meals and supplies to migrant workers through the Feed India Initiative. This initiative received support from Pepsi, India Gate, Quaker Oats, Hyatt Regency, and Global Funds of Windows, aiming to provide food and supplies to those in need in India.
